Identifying Fungus Gnats and Why They Appear
Before you can effectively manage a fungus gnat infestation, you must correctly identify the pest. Many gardeners confuse fungus gnats with fruit flies, but their behaviors and habitats differ significantly. Fungus gnats are small, delicate, mosquito-like flies that typically hover near the soil surface or crawl across potting media. Unlike fruit flies, which are attracted to ripening produce, fungus gnats are strictly interested in your plants and their growing environment.
To distinguish between the two, observe their flight patterns. Fungus gnats are weak fliers and rarely stray far from the container. If you tap the side of a pot and see a cloud of tiny, dark insects take flight, you are likely dealing with fungus gnats.
Understanding their lifecycle is key to breaking the infestation cycle. A single female can lay up to 200 eggs in the top layer of moist organic matter. Within a few days, these eggs hatch into translucent, worm-like larvae with distinct black heads. These larvae feed primarily on fungi, decaying organic matter, and, when populations are high, the tender root hairs of your houseplants.
Fungus gnats appear almost exclusively due to moisture management issues. They thrive in environments that mimic their natural habitat: damp, nutrient-rich soil. You are most likely to see them if your routine includes:
- Consistent overwatering: Keeping the top inch of soil perpetually wet prevents it from drying out, which is necessary to kill off larvae.
- Poor drainage: Using pots without drainage holes or allowing plants to sit in standing water creates a breeding ground in the bottom of the container.
- High humidity: While good for tropical plants, stagnant air combined with damp soil accelerates the gnat lifecycle.
- Organic amendments: Potting mixes rich in peat moss or compost can attract gnats if the soil remains constantly saturated.
The larvae require moist conditions to survive. By simply allowing the top two inches of your potting soil to dry out completely between waterings, you disrupt their lifecycle and make the environment inhospitable for future generations. If you find your plants are constantly wet, it is time to reassess your watering schedule or improve the aeration of your soil mix using perlite or coarse sand.
Immediate Organic Control Methods
When you spot fungus gnats hovering around your houseplants, immediate intervention is necessary to break their rapid reproductive cycle. By combining physical barriers with biological controls, you can significantly reduce the adult population and prevent new larvae from maturing in your potting soil.
The most effective way to address the adult population quickly is through the use of yellow sticky traps. Fungus gnats are naturally attracted to the color yellow, which they perceive as a food source or landing site. Placing these traps near the soil surface will capture flying adults before they have the chance to lay more eggs, effectively halting the population growth.
To stop the cycle at the source, you must address the larvae living in the top layer of the soil. Fungus gnats require moist organic matter to breed and thrive. You can disrupt their life cycle by creating a physical barrier that prevents adults from reaching the soil to lay eggs and keeps larvae from emerging:
- Apply a sand layer: Spread a quarter-inch layer of fine, horticultural-grade sand over the entire surface of your potting soil. This creates a dry, abrasive environment that larvae cannot penetrate.
- Use decorative gravel: Similar to sand, a layer of fine decorative gravel or grit works well. Ensure the layer is thick enough that no soil remains exposed.
- Allow for drying: Because these barriers work best when the surface is dry, always ensure you are not overwatering your plants. Let the top inch of soil dry out completely between waterings.
For a more aggressive biological approach, introduce beneficial nematodes (specifically Steinernema feltiae) into your soil. These microscopic organisms are natural predators of fungus gnat larvae. When mixed with water and applied to the soil, the nematodes actively hunt and consume the larvae, providing a potent, non-toxic solution that is safe for your plants, pets, and family.
By implementing these physical and biological methods simultaneously, you create an inhospitable environment for the pests while protecting the health of your indoor garden. Remember that consistency is key; keep your sticky traps fresh and maintain your soil barriers until you no longer see adult activity for at least two weeks. This comprehensive approach ensures that you manage the infestation safely without resorting to harsh synthetic chemicals.
Adjusting Watering Habits and Soil Health
The most effective strategy for long-term fungus gnat management is environmental manipulation. These pests thrive in consistently moist, decaying organic matter. By adjusting your watering routine and improving soil structure, you create an environment that is physically inhospitable to gnat larvae, effectively breaking their reproductive cycle.
The golden rule for gnat prevention is to allow the top inch of your potting medium to dry out completely between waterings. Larvae require high moisture levels to survive; when the surface layer dehydrates, their survival rate plummets. Before reaching for your watering can, perform a simple finger test: insert your index finger up to the first knuckle into the soil. If you feel any dampness, wait another day or two before adding water.
Beyond watering frequency, the physical composition of your soil plays a critical role in moisture retention and drainage. Standard peat-heavy potting mixes often hold too much water, creating the perfect nursery for gnats. You can improve your soil health and drainage capacity with these practical steps:
- Amend with grit: Mix perlite, coarse sand, or horticultural charcoal into your potting soil. These inorganic materials create air pockets, allowing the soil to dry more evenly and quickly.
- Check drainage holes: Ensure every container has functional drainage holes. If a decorative pot lacks them, use a plastic nursery liner inside to prevent water from pooling at the bottom.
- Use a top dressing: Once the soil is dry, apply a half-inch layer of decorative sand or fine gravel to the surface. This acts as a physical barrier, preventing adult gnats from laying eggs in the damp soil beneath.
- Bottom watering: Instead of pouring water onto the soil surface, place your pots in a tray of water for 15–20 minutes. This allows the roots to absorb moisture from below, keeping the top layer of soil dry and uninviting to pests.
Consistency is key. By maintaining a drier soil surface and ensuring your containers drain efficiently, you significantly reduce the likelihood of a recurring infestation. These simple adjustments to your home gardening maintenance routine are safer and more sustainable than relying on chemical interventions, ensuring your plants remain healthy and pest-free throughout the growing season.
Natural Treatments for Larvae and Adults
To eliminate a fungus gnat infestation, you must address both the soil-dwelling larvae and the flying adults. A multi-pronged approach is the most effective way to break their reproductive cycle while keeping your home environment safe.
The most reliable organic treatment for larvae is Bacillus thuringiensis israelensis (BTI). This naturally occurring bacterium targets the gut of the gnat larvae without harming humans, pets, or beneficial insects. You can apply BTI as a soil drench by mixing a mosquito dunk or granular formulation into your watering can. Ensure the solution reaches the top two inches of soil, as this is where larvae feed on organic matter and fungal growth.
Neem oil is another powerful tool, acting as both a soil drench and a foliar spray. When used as a drench, it disrupts the larvae’s growth cycle. When used as a spray, it coats the leaves and stems, deterring adults from laying new eggs. Always follow the manufacturer’s dilution ratios carefully to avoid damaging sensitive plant tissue.
When applying these treatments, follow these essential safety guidelines:
- Wear protective gloves: Always use nitrile or garden gloves when handling soil amendments, BTI, or concentrated neem oil to prevent skin irritation or accidental ingestion.
- Ensure proper ventilation: If you are treating indoor houseplants, perform your spraying in a well-ventilated area. Open windows or use a fan to ensure air circulation while the mist settles.
- Avoid over-application: More is not better. Stick to the recommended frequency on the product label, as excessive moisture can actually encourage the fungal growth that attracts gnats in the first place.
In addition to these drenches, use yellow sticky traps placed near the base of your plants. These traps are highly effective at catching adult gnats, providing an immediate reduction in the population while the BTI or neem oil works to eliminate the next generation in the soil. By combining these methods, you can clear an infestation within two to three weeks. Remember to allow the top layer of your soil to dry out completely between waterings, as fungus gnats thrive in consistently damp environments. This simple cultural change is the best long-term strategy for preventing a recurring problem.
Frequently Asked Questions and Long-Term Maintenance
Many gardeners worry that fungus gnats will destroy their plants overnight. While adult gnats are primarily a nuisance, their larvae feed on organic matter in the soil and can damage delicate root hairs, especially in seedlings or stressed plants. If you notice a sudden decline in plant health alongside a swarm of gnats, it is time to take action.
The best way to keep your indoor garden pest-free is to focus on prevention and consistent monitoring. Follow these practical steps to maintain a healthy environment:
- Quarantine new arrivals: Always isolate new plants for at least two weeks. This prevents a single infested plant from spreading gnats to your entire collection.
- Check soil moisture: Fungus gnats thrive in constantly wet soil. Allow the top two inches of potting mix to dry out completely between waterings to disrupt their life cycle.
- Use sticky traps: Place yellow sticky traps near the soil surface. These act as an early warning system, helping you identify an infestation before it becomes a full-blown outbreak.
- Top-dress your pots: Adding a half-inch layer of decorative sand or fine gravel to the top of the soil prevents adult gnats from laying eggs and keeps the surface dry.
If you have tried organic treatments like neem oil or beneficial nematodes and the infestation persists, repotting may be necessary as a final resort. When repotting, discard the old, infested soil entirely and wash the container with a mild soap solution to remove any remaining eggs or larvae. Use fresh, high-quality potting mix and ensure your pots have adequate drainage holes.
Remember that garden maintenance is an ongoing process, not a one-time chore. Incorporate a quick inspection of your plants into your weekly watering routine. By looking closely at the soil surface and checking the undersides of leaves, you can catch pests early. Maintaining clean tools and keeping your growing area free of dead leaves and debris will significantly reduce the likelihood of future gnat problems. Consistent vigilance is the most effective tool in your gardening arsenal, ensuring your plants remain healthy and vibrant throughout the year.
